Pergola Sealing in Seattle, WA
Pergola sealing services involve applying specialized protective coatings to the wood or other materials of an existing pergola structure. This process helps prevent damage from moisture, UV rays, and general wear and tear, extending the lifespan and maintaining the appearance of the pergola. Projects typically include sealing outdoor pergolas made from wood, vinyl, or composite materials, whether they are newly built or have been in place for several years. Homeowners often seek this service to preserve their outdoor living spaces, reduce maintenance needs, and protect their investment against the elements.
Before requesting pergola sealing, property owners usually want to understand the condition of their current structure and the type of sealant that will best suit their material. It’s also helpful to consider the age of the pergola, the exposure to weather, and whether any repairs are needed prior to sealing. Proper preparation and the right sealing products can improve durability and appearance, making it a valuable step in maintaining an attractive and functional outdoor feature.

Pergola Sealing Questions
What is pergola sealing? Pergola sealing involves applying a protective coating to prevent water damage, UV fading, and weathering of the wood or other materials.
Why should property owners consider pergola sealing? Sealing helps extend the lifespan of the pergola and maintains its appearance by protecting it from the elements.
How often is pergola sealing recommended? It is typically advised to reseal every one to three years, depending on material type and exposure to weather.
What materials are suitable for pergola sealing? Common materials include wood, composite, and vinyl, each requiring specific sealing products for optimal protection.
